Franzman Throws Seven Strong Innings in 5-2 Win

Huntington Beach, Calif. – Sophomore starting pitcher Taylor Franzman(1-2) threw seven innings of six hit baseball only surrendering a first inning two run home run on his way to earning the victory.

The Golden West College (2-4) baseball team responded early to Cerritos College's (2-3) attempt to take control of the game after Derrick Edwards hit a two-run homer in the top of the first inning. The Rustlers used small ball and timely execution to tie the game in the bottom of the first inning. Louie Conjura (3 for 3, 2 runs scored) would single to lead off the bottom of the frame and Jeremiah Vison (1 for 3, 1 RBI) put down a perfect sac-bunt to advance Conjura to second. Zakk Morgan (1 for 3, 2 walks, 1 RBI) followed Vison with an RBI single to score Conjura from second base. Cerritos starting pitcher Gilberto Romero struggled with his command walking the next two batters. That loaded the bases for Nick Tingrides (1 for 3, 1 RBI) to hit a sac-fly to deep left field to score Morgan and even the score at 2-2.

The Rustlers would add another run in the bottom of the second inning on a fielder's choice by Vison scoring Ryan Carpenter who was at third base. The offense would tack on two more run in the bottom of the fourth inning to earn the win 5-2.
